The Colourful Soul of the Costa del Sol

The birthplace of Picasso is as colourful as an artist’s palette, from the deep blue of the Mediterranean Sea to the golden sun, which gives 300 days of sunshine per year. When the sun sets, the vibrant nightlife awakens and you’ll find your place amongst the youthful square of the old centre, the trendy bars of La Malagueta or on one of the terraces of Pedregalejo.

There’'s also rich history underneath the sun and fun. Alcazaba is a Moorish castle from the 11th century and just next to it are the remnants of a Roman Theatre. The white stone tower of the Malaga Cathedral rises up in the heart of the city centre, and offers an interesting respite from sun bathing on the magnificent and popular beaches.

A more modern history can be appreciated by visiting the birthplace of Picasso and a museum full of exhibitions by Malaga’s most famous resident. A more relaxed Spanish city than Madrid and Barcelona, Malaga is still the gateway to the Costa del Sol and the busy Malaga Airport is only 10 km from the centre of town.
